I got an invitation from Michiel Bechir to see the latest exhibition at his “Michiel Bechir Gallery“, that had will be opened tonight, June 6th, at 12 PM SLT (9 PM Central Europe Time). It features the art of Emma-Jane, Faye Nightshade and Charlotte Belladonna, all artists I have never come across so far.
On the ground floor of the gallery are two exhibitions rooms, a third exhibition space is on the 2nd floor. When you enter the gallery, the room on the left presents the art of Charlotte Belladonna (charlottebelladonna). The ground is covered with grain field, a bench invites you to sit while you look at the pictures.
Charlotte Belladonna (charlottebelladonna) is in Second Life since 2018. She loves to travel in real life and in SL. And she takes pictures from her travels in SL, in particular places that you can see in both worlds. Her pictures fit to Summer, you can almost feel the warmth of the sun, when you sit on the bench and look at the pictures. All of them capture a particular atmosphere. You can see more of her pictures at her flickr page.
The exhibition room on the right shows the pictures of Faye Nightshade aka. Circe (princessginnie). Circe is in Second Life since 2011. She’s a roleplayer and she’s Faye Nightshade, a photographer. She writes about herself and her art:
“My inspiration comes from various matters. The subtle crack in the wall, the slight tremor in an otherwise perfect construction, the inaudible song of the distance between – all of these and much more lead me to creation. Most of my photographs are in black and white, sparked by several RL artists and photographers from early childhood onward.“
You find more of Faye’s art on her flickr page.
The 2nd floor shows the art of Emma-Jane (ratuliambcua). Emma-Jane is in SL since 2019. I could not find out much about her. In her profile she writes “The beauty of a butterfly is not in its colors or in its flight, it is the complexity of its creation“. The exhibited pictures show a broad variety of themes, from a vase with flowers, over a man stadning in an almost endless field of red flowers, birds and summerly scenes.
